Updating the Closed Won Opportunities - 1X Fee Need Bill Report

To ensure a seamless customer experience and facilitate timely project initiation, the Billing team must maintain accurate and up-to-date information in the Closed Won Opps – 1x Fee Need Bill Report. This information enables the RevOps and Professional Services teams to review payment status and begin customer projects as soon as applicable fees have been received.

Step 1: Upon Delivery of the One-Time Fee (OTF) Invoice

After the OTF invoice has been sent to the customer, access the Closed Won Opps – 1x Fee Need Bill Report and complete the following fields:

  • 1x Fee Billed Date – Date the invoice was sent to the customer.
  • 1x Fee Paid Status – Current payment status of the invoice.
  • 1x Fee Payment Due Date – Payment due date listed on the invoice.

Note: These fields must be updated immediately after invoice delivery to ensure visibility for RevOps and Professional Services.

Step 2: Upon Receipt of Payment

Once payment has been received for the invoice associated with the opportunity/quote referenced in the report:

  1. Return to the Closed Won Opps – 1x Fee Need Bill Report.
  2. Update the following field:
    • 1x Fee Paid Date – Date payment was received.
Step 3: Upon Project Completion and RMR Billing Initiation

After receiving the project completion notification and beginning Recurring Monthly Revenue (RMR) billing:

  1. Return to the Closed Won Opps – 1x Fee Need Bill Report.
  2. Update the following field:
    • RMR 1st Bill Date – Date the first RMR invoice is generated.
Responsibilities

Billing Team

  • Ensure all required fields are updated accurately and promptly.
  • Maintain report integrity throughout the customer lifecycle.
  • Support timely project handoff and activation by providing current billing information.

Importance

Timely completion of these report fields enables RevOps and Professional Services teams to efficiently manage project initiation and delivery. Accurate reporting helps ensure customers receive a smooth and positive experience from project kickoff through ongoing service billing.
